logo

Pripojte sa k databázovému serveru PostgreSQL

V tejto časti pochopíme, ako pripojiť cez databázový server PostgreSQL interaktívny terminálový softvér tzv pgAdmin a SQL Shell (psql) aplikácie.

Ak sme nainštalovali databázový server PostgreSQL, potom sa inštalátor PostgreSQL pripojí aj k niektorým užitočným nástrojom na prácu cez databázový server PostgreSQL.

Tu budeme diskutovať o tom, ako môžeme pripojiť databázový server PostgreSQL pomocou nižšie uvedených nástrojov:

    PgAdmin SQL Shell (PSQL)

PgAdmin: Je to webový front-end nástroj na správu PostgreSQL, ktorý nám pomáha prepojiť PostgreSQL databázový server.

SQL shell (psql): Je to front-end aplikácia založená na termináli a túto aplikáciu môžeme použiť aj na pripojenie PostgreSQL databázový server .

Teraz pripojíme databázový server PostgreSQL pomocou pgAdmin .

    Pripojte sa k databázovému serveru PostgreSQL pomocou pgAdmin

Po prvé, pochopíme, ako sa pripojiť k databáze pomocou pgAdmin aplikácie.

mamta kulkarni

Nástroj pgAdmin nám umožňuje spojiť sa s databázovým serverom PostgreSQL prostredníctvom súboru vstavané používateľské rozhranie . A tu používame verzia pgadmin4 na pripojenie databázy.

Pri pripájaní databázového servera PostgreSQL pomocou nasledujúcich krokov budeme postupovať podľa nižšie uvedených krokov Nástroj GUI pgAdmin:

java program

Krok 1: Spustite aplikáciu pgAdmin

Najprv otvoríme pgAdmin aplikácie. Za týmto účelom vstúpime pgAdmin do vyhľadávacieho panela nášho systému, ako je znázornené na obrázku nižšie:

Pripojte sa k databázovému serveru PostgreSQL

Po kliknutí na pgAdmin aplikácia sa spustí vo webovom prehliadači, ako môžeme vidieť na nasledujúcom obrázku:

Pripojte sa k databázovému serveru PostgreSQL

Krok 2: Vytvorte server

Potom klikneme pravým tlačidlom myši na Servery uzol a vyberte Vytvoriť → Server… menu do vytvoriť server , ako môžeme vidieť na obrázku nižšie:

Pripojte sa k databázovému serveru PostgreSQL

Krok 3: Zadajte názov servera

Po výbere Server možnosť, Create-Server otvorí sa okno, do ktorého vstúpime názov servera v Názov stĺpca, napríklad PostgreSQL1 a potom klikneme na Pripojenie kartu, ako je uvedené nižšie:

Pripojte sa k databázovému serveru PostgreSQL

Krok 4: Poskytnite hostiteľa a heslo

Po kliknutí na Karta Pripojenie , poskytneme podrobnosti o hostiteľ a heslo pre Postgres používateľa a potom klikneme na Uložiť tlačidlo.

Pripojte sa k databázovému serveru PostgreSQL

Krok 5: Rozšírenie servera

V ďalšom kroku klikneme na Uzol serverov do rozbaliť server . A PostgreSQL má databázu s názvom Postgres štandardne, ako môžeme vidieť na nasledujúcom obrázku:

Pripojte sa k databázovému serveru PostgreSQL

Krok 6: Otvorte nástroj dotazov

Teraz otvoríme dotazovací nástroj výberom položky ponuky Nástroj → Správca dopytov, alebo môžeme priamo kliknúť na dotazovací nástroj ikona v blízkosti prehliadač, ako môžeme vidieť na nasledujúcom obrázku:

java nahradiť všetok reťazec
Pripojte sa k databázovému serveru PostgreSQL

Krok 7: Zadajte príkaz v editore dotazov

Raz dotazovací nástroj sa úspešne otvorí, zadáme nižšie uvedený príkaz do Editor dotazov a kliknite na Vykonať tlačidlo.

 Select Version(); 

A po implementácii vyššie uvedeného príkazu dostaneme Dátový výstup príkazu Specified, ktorý zobrazuje úplné informácie o aktuálne používanom verzia z PostgreSQL , ako je znázornené na obrázku nižšie:

Pripojte sa k databázovému serveru PostgreSQL

Po pochopení Pripojenie k databázovému serveru PostgreSQL cez pgAdmin4 , naučíme sa proces pripojenia Databázový server PostgreSQL pomocou SQL Shell (psql).

    Pripojte sa k databázovému serveru PostgreSQL pomocou psql

The psql je interaktívny nástroj shell poskytuje PostgreSQL. psql nám umožňuje prepojiť sa s databázovým serverom PostgreSQL, napríklad práca na objektoch databázy a implementáciu SQL príkazy .

Na pripojenie k databázovému serveru PostgreSQL pomocou SQL shell (psql) pri aplikácii, budeme postupovať podľa nasledujúcich krokov:

Krok 1: Otvorte súbor psql

Najprv otvoríme psql v našom lokálnom systéme. Za týmto účelom pôjdeme do Domov tlačidlo a vyhľadajte SQL shell (psql) a kliknite na OTVORENÉ tlačidlo, ako je znázornené na obrázku nižšie:

Pripojte sa k databázovému serveru PostgreSQL

Krok 2: Pripojte databázu

dátum použitia java

Raz SQL shell sa otvorí, stlačíme kláves enter štyri až päťkrát.

A potom poskytnúť heslo aby sa používateľ (ktorého sme vytvorili skôr) pripojil k databázovému serveru pomocou Postgres užívateľ, ktorý je a predvolene používateľ v PostgreSQL, ako je znázornené na obrázku nižšie:

Pripojte sa k databázovému serveru PostgreSQL

Poznámka: Ak chceme zadať všetky podrobnosti ako Server, Databáza, Port, Používateľské meno a Heslo ručne, stlačíme kláves Enter a aplikácia použije predvolené hodnoty, ktoré sú definované v hranatej zátvorke [] a posunieme šípku do nového riadku.

Predpokladajme, že máme localhost ako predvolený databázový server a my sme poskytovali Používateľské heslo Postgres , zadáme podobné heslo pre používateľa Postgres špecifikované počas celej inštalácie PostgreSQL.

Krok 3: Zadanie príkazu na prepojenie s databázovým serverom PostgreSQL

V tomto kroku napíšeme jeden SQL príkaz, ktorý nám pomôže spojiť sa s databázovým serverom PostgreSQL.

V nižšie uvedenom príkaze sa snažíme získať úplné podrobnosti o aktuálnej verzii PostgreSQL:

 SELECT version(); 

Po implementácii alebo stlačení Vstupný kľúč , dostaneme nasledujúci výstup, ktorý zobrazuje úplné informácie o existujúcej verzii PostgreSQL verzie nášho systému:

orezanie javascriptom
Pripojte sa k databázovému serveru PostgreSQL

Poznámka: Pri písaní príkazu v psql by sme sa mali uistiť, že zadaný príkaz končí bodkočiarkou (;).

    Pripojenie databázy PostgreSQL z iných aplikácií

Ak nejaká aplikácia podporovaná ODBC resp JDBC byť tiež pripojený k databázovému serveru PostgreSQL.

Okrem toho, keď vyvíjame aplikáciu, ktorá používa explicitný ovládač, konkrétny softvér sa môže pripojiť aj k databázovému serveru PostgreSQL.

Napríklad môžeme pripojiť PostgreSQL z JAVA , pripojte PostgreSQL z Pythonu a pripojte sa k PostgreSQL z PHP .

Prehľad

V časti sme pochopili prepojenie databázového servera PostgreSQL cez rôzne klientske nástroje pomocou program GUI pgAdmin a SQL Shell (psql) .